About the 10-Month Generative Writing Workshop

This workshop is designed for writers of any genre looking to create regular writing time and commit to a longer-term writing practice. As writers, we want more than anything to be writing, and yet, the pages remain blank as days and weeks tumble by. One of the most effective ways to make space to write is to join a supportive and inspiring community of writers for focused writing time. The Generative Writing section of PVWW's Manuscript Program is for writers of any level and genre, whether you’re just starting out or publishing frequently, and whether you’re writing short stories, novels, poems, memoirs, essays — or if you don’t know yet what you’re writing. We'll focus on acquiring craft tools to help you increase your focus and confidence as a writer. It’s magical how much writing can happen in short, focused periods of time when we show up for ourselves and each other. For more details about what this course entails, including overall features of the program, see the About the Program section​. ​Limited to 10 writers.

 

The 10-Month Generative Writing Workshop includes all the features of the 10-month manuscript program, including the live monthly session, interaction throughout the month via a dedicated virtual classroom space, accountability buddies, monthly, write-ins, and one-on-one instructor meetings. *** Though Please Note: This is not a manuscript critique group — we will not be workshopping manuscript pages —  rather, this is a dedicated space each month to write in a supportive and inspiring community of peers.

Payment & Policies

The cost of the 10-Month Manuscript Program is $2,600 ($3,800 for the Novel Revision Workshop). Pioneer Valley Writers' Workshop does not have the ability to offer financial aid or scholarships for participation in the program. We do, however, have the ability to accommodate payment plans for those who could otherwise not attend, although this requires additional setup, which will happen upon acceptance into the program. If accepted into the program, are you able to pay the full tuition by the end of February, 2026, when it is due?

Refund Policy: We are unable to refund participants who need to withdraw from the program at any point after deposits have been made. This policy is strictly upheld. Each section of the program is small, admission is selective, and frequent withdrawals undermine the integrity and sustainability of this program, as well as our ability to pay and retain our instructors.
